Ingredients

  • All-purpose flour: 2 cups (250 g)
  • Granulated sugar: 1/4 cup (50 g)
  • Baking powder: 1 tbsp
  • Salt: 1/2 tsp
  • Chai spice blend: 1 1/2 tsp (see Notes)
  • Unsalted butter: 1/2 cup (115 g), cold and cubed
  • Pumpkin puree: 1/2 cup (120 g), canned
  • Sweet tea (strong brewed): 1/4 cup (60 ml), cooled
  • Egg: 1 large
  • Vanilla extract: 1 tsp
  • Cream cheese: 4 oz (115 g), softened
  • Powdered sugar: 2 tbsp for filling + 1 cup (120 g) for glaze
  • Vanilla extract (filling): 1/2 tsp
  • Sweet tea (glaze): 2 or 3 tbsp, strong brewed and cooled

Instructions

Prep Oven and Pan:
Preheat oven to 400°F (200°C).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per.
Combine Dry Ingredients:
In a large bowl, whisk together flour, sugar, baking powder, salt, and chai spice blend.
Cut in Butter:
Add cold butter cubes and cut in with a pastry blender or fingers until mixture resembles coarse crumbs.
Mix Wet Ingredients:
In a separate bowl, whisk pumpkin puree, sweet tea, egg, and vanilla. Add to dry ingredients and stir until just combined.
Prepare Cheesecake Filling:
Beat cream cheese, powdered sugar, and vanilla until smooth.
Shape Scone Dough:
Turn scone dough out onto a lightly floured surface. Pat into a 10x7 inch rectangle, about 3/4 inch thick.
Add Filling:
Gently spread cheesecake filling over half the rectangle. Fold the other half over to cover. Press edges lightly to seal.
Cut and Arrange:
Cut into 12 triangles. Place on prepared baking sheet, spacing slightly apart.
Bake and Cool:
Bake 20–22 minutes, until golden. Cool on a rack.
Glaze:
Whisk powdered sugar with sweet tea until smooth and pourable. Drizzle over cooled scones.

Kitchen Questions

How do I achieve tender scone texture?

Cold butter, gentle mixing, and quick shaping help create light, flaky scones with a soft crumb.

Can I substitute the chai spice blend?

You may use pre-mixed chai spice or add cinnamon, ginger, cardamom, and cloves in similar proportions.

How is the cheesecake filling spread in the dough?

After shaping, gently spread the filling over half the dough, fold, and seal the edges for layered scones.

What is the secret to a glossy sweet tea glaze?

Whisk powdered sugar with cooled brewed sweet tea until smooth, then drizzle for sheen and flavor.

Are there vegan alternatives for this treat?

Use plant-based butter, cream cheese, and egg substitutes to create a vegan-friendly version.
